PITTSBURGH, June 23, 2020 /PRNewswire/ -- "I wanted to create a simple and easy way to make sure the door always closes behind you," said an inventor, from Roswell, Ga., "so I invented the TORSION SPRING DOOR CLOSER."
The patent-pending invention ensures that an exterior door closes after it is opened. In doing so, it prevents a door from being left open or ajar. As a result, it could help to prevent insects from entering and it could help to contain pets. The invention features a durable design that is easy to install and use so it is ideal for households. Additionally, it is producible in design variations and a prototype is available.
